Rotor wind propulsion thrust

The spinning cylinder creates the same forward thrust as a conventional sails of ten times larger size. An increase in flow velocity over the front of the cylinder results in a decrease in pressure (suction). On the back of the cylinder a decrease in flow velocity results in an increase in pressure.

Airflow and lift force over a spinning cylinder. From the pressure difference, an aerodynamic lift force is produced and induced into the ship’s hull and giving propulsive thrust. The rotor thrust is directed at about 90 degrees from the apparent wind direction following the rotational sense.
